2017-01-04 4 views
0

Любые идеи о том, почему мой внешний лист css не будет сотрудничать? Мне нужно содержание моей страницы, чтобы отдохнуть ниже фонового изображения. Вот мой HTML-код ... Я помещу внешний CSS сниппет ниже:css background image cover заголовок и текст

<!DOCTYPE html> 
<html> 
    <head> 
    <link rel="stylesheet" type="text/css" href="AlbumPage.css"> 
    <link <link href="https://fonts.googleapis.com/css?family=IM+Fell+English" rel="stylesheet"> 
     <title>Album Page </title> 
    </head> 
    <body> 
    <div class="Album Art"> 
    </div> 
    <span style="margin-top: 500px"> 
      <h1>Captain Fantastic and the Brown Dirt Cowboy</h1> 
     <center><a href="http://ultimateclassicrock.com/elton-john-captain-fantastic/" target"_blank">Elton John</a> 
     <p>May, 1975</center></p></center> 
     <table border="1" width="100%"></table> 
     <h2><bold><center>Band Members and Producers</center></bold></h2> 


css: 
body{background-image: url("Captain Fantastic Full Album Art.jpg"); 
    background-repeat: no-repeat; 
    background-position: center top; 
    height: 200px 
    width:350px;} 

h1 {font-family: 'IM Fell English', serif; text-align: center; } 
h2 {font-family: 'IM Fell English', serif; text-align: center;} 
+0

можно ли получить полный пример html и css? –

+0

Каков абсолютный URL-адрес файла «Captain Fantastic Full Album Art.jpg»? –

+0

Я попробовал ГИС вашего изображения и сделал http://codepen.io/pjabbott/pen/vgEGJE, в чем же проблема? Я добавил 'margin-top: 800px;' to 'body', чтобы подтолкнуть содержимое под фоновым изображением, это то, что вы имели в виду? –

ответ

0

Поместить фоновое изображение внутри DIV. Если он находится в теле, он будет охватывать всю страницу.

<body> 
    <div class="album-art"></div> 
    <h1>Captain Fantastic and the Brown Dirt Cowboy</h1> 
    <center><a href="http://ultimateclassicrock.com/elton-john-captain-fantastic/" target"_blank">Elton John</a> 
    <p>May, 1975</center></p></center> 
    <table border="1" width="100%"></table> 
    <h2><bold><center>Band Members and Producers</center></bold></h2> 
</body> 

<!--Style--> 
<style> 
    .album-art { 
     background-image: url("Captain Fantastic Full Album Art.jpg"); 
     background-repeat: no-repeat; 
     background-position: center top; 
     height: 200px 
     width:350px; 
    } 
    h1 { 
     font-family: 'IM Fell English', serif; 
     text-align: center; 
    } 
    h2 { 
     font-family: 'IM Fell English', serif; 
     text-align: center; 
    } 
</style> 
+0

Спасибо, Блэр! Я пробовал это, но это не сработало, потому что я использую внешнюю таблицу стилей ... нет